Ederson: The Elite Brazilian Goalkeeper

Ederson Santana de Moraes, commonly known as Ederson, is a Brazilian goalkeeper who plays for the Premier League club Manchester City and the Brazilian national team. Born in Osasco, Brazil, on August 17, 1993, Ederson began his professional career at Rio Ave F.C. in Portugal. With his exceptional talent, he quickly gained attention from other clubs and transferred to S.L. Benfica in 2015. After two successful seasons with Benfica, he joined Manchester City in the summer of 2017, becoming the world's most expensive goalkeeper at the time with a transfer fee of £35 million.

The Rise of Ederson: From Brazil to Europe

Ederson has proven to be a game-changer for Manchester City, with his lightning-fast reflexes and exceptional ball-playing skills. He is known for his accurate, long-range passes that can bypass the opposition's defense and create opportunities for his team. Ederson has quickly established himself as one of the best goalkeepers in the world, winning multiple domestic and international titles with Manchester City. His outstanding performances have also earned him a place in the Brazilian national team, where he continues to impress with his skills and leadership.
